Thank you all for your well wishes! What a weekend. It started on Thursday for my pre op at 1:30. I had to be on clear liquids all day. I got registered for surgery at Scripps and went upstairs for our pre op meeting. They talked about the procedure, we got weighed and measured for a stomach binder. I ended up losing 10 lbs from consult to surgery. 30 from the beginning of the process. I had tried to get a place at Sommerset Suites, but they were booked. However, when we got to SD, we decided to stop in and and see if they had a cancellation and they did. So, after the preop appt, we went there and I drank more liquids. My surgery was at 7:30 and we had to be there at 5 am. They weighed me again and I got a pretty purple gown and cute socks with little paws on the bottom and a cap. I got my lovely IV and was wheeled into surgery around 7:45. The anesthesiologist was making jokes, and that was all I remembered until I woke up in recovery feeling like poop. I was very nauseous and I couldn't keep my eyes open. I got meds for the nausea and was in recovery for about 2 hours then I went to my room. I was very excited to get out of bed, I don't know why. I jumped right up when the nurse asked me to and was off and running. I was pretty bored in the hospital, so I just walked and walked and walked. That is about it. I had very little pain. They also fixed a hernia I had, so my belly button is a bit sore, but that is it. I am tolerating my ounce of liquid just fine. It is so hard to believe that I haven't eaten any food since Thursday and I am okay with it. I had two bites of SF jello and I felt my pouch full. As for energy, I feel the same as I did before surgery. I am so happy to be home!
